Waverly Earp cracked her knuckles as she sat down to her ancient, but serviceable, Remington typewriter. She'd decided to eschew using her laptop to compose her entry this year, theorizing that was just too easy to get distracted by all of the easily accessible social media apps and wikis online. No, this year she was going "old school".

She glanced to the print out on the table to her left and quickly re-read the instructions: 

 

"Authors submit a Wynonna Earp fanfiction story based on the single-word prompt “strain” by June 25th, 2023 at 11:59PM PT

Post stories to AO3 and include the tag 'EFA Fic Challenge 2023'

Stories must not exceed 4000 words and a “T” Rating*.

Stories may not violate the EFA FAQ (visit - http://efapodcast.com/about)

NEW for this challenge!! >>>

As a fun OPTIONAL bonus, please include an appearance from a character of The Purgatory Report on CPRG. (This could range from a background cameo to a featured or even full role in your story, it’s up to you!) Visit http://ghostriverradio.com for the full archive of episodes so far.

EFA will pare down initial entries to sixteen finalist fics that will then enter a bracketed “vote-off”, beginning the week of July 24th, which will last over four weeks until a final winner is determined. (If we have fewer than 16 entries to start off, we will start with the next nearest even number and go from there).

The winner’s story will be recorded as an audiobook and played on an upcoming episode, PLUS the winning author will be interviewed for the show!

*For the purposes of this competition, the rating limitation of ‘T’ means that there should be little to no swearing, minimal violence and references to nudity and/or sex acts and no explicit descriptions of sex acts. All “love scenes” should ‘fade to black’."

 

"Okay," Waverly said to the air around her. "This is it, this is the year I make it into the Top 16. Let's do this." 

 

She paused and then looked up into the space directly ahead of her, as though capturing someone else's gaze with her own. Taking a breath she asked, "Care to join me?"
